During a trip to the Clitheroe Community Hospital on January 20, the Duke and Duchess of Cambridge met an adorable therapy puppy named Alfie. And during what we are definitely calling a cuddle session between the two royals and the puppy, we learned a little bit more about their own pup, who was added to the family last year, following the death of their longtime pup, Lupo.

According to People Magazine, both the Duke and Duchess took the time to show some love to Alfie, although based on the pictures shared of the event, it is clear that the pup had a definite thing for the Duchess of Cambridge! Of course, after they each took their own turn holding and petting the therapy dog, Kate Middleton shared a previously unknown detail about their current family dog.

While laughing and joking about how their own pup will react to smelling Alfie on them, the Duchess of Cambridge said, “Our dog is going to be very upset. She’s going to be like, ‘Where have you been?'”

So what did we all learn from this comment? We learned that the pup that the royal couple added to their family is a girl! This is news we didn’t know before now, as the Cambridge’s do not often share details of their private life. And that includes details about their fur babies.

Perhaps the only other thing we knew about the four-legged member of the family was that it came to the couple courtesy of the Duchess’ brother, James Middleton, who is actually known for his dogs.

Now we know that their dog is a girl and we also know that she may just be a little jealous over Alfie getting to cuddle with her two-legged parents.
